...
1load("@io_bazel_rules_go//go:def.bzl", "go_library")
2
3go_library(
4 name = "runnable",
5 srcs = ["runnable.go"],
6 importpath = "edge-infra.dev/pkg/runnable",
7 visibility = ["//visibility:public"],
8)
9
10go_library(
11 name = "manager",
12 srcs = [
13 "default_manager.go",
14 "manager.go",
15 "runnable.go",
16 "runnable_group.go",
17 "server.go",
18 ],
19 importpath = "edge-infra.dev/pkg/lib/runtime/manager",
20 visibility = ["//visibility:public"],
21 deps = [
22 "//pkg/lib/logging",
23 "//pkg/lib/runtime/healthz",
24 "//pkg/lib/runtime/metrics",
25 "@com_github_go_logr_logr//:logr",
26 "@com_github_prometheus_client_golang//prometheus/promhttp",
27 "@io_k8s_apimachinery//pkg/util/errors",
28 "@io_k8s_apimachinery//pkg/util/wait",
29 "@io_k8s_utils//ptr",
30 ],
31)
View as plain text